1. The most dangerous city in the United States is Detroit, Michigan.
  2. Detroit has a violent crime rate of 2,007.8 incidents per 100,000 people with a total of 261 homicides in 2018.
  3. Detroit is the only midsize or large city in the United States with a violent crime rate of over 2,000.

Is Chicago unsafe?

Chicago is traditionally known as a dangerous city because of the drug wars and gang-related violence. Violent crime associated with drug distribution by street gangs is a primary public safety concern among Chicago law enforcement officials.

Which state has the least crime?

Maine. Maine has the lowest crime rate of 1,360.72 incidents per 100,000 people. In 2018, the total number of crimes reported in Maine dropped for the seventh straight year.

What’s the most unsafe country?

The most dangerous countries to visit in 2022 are Afghanistan, Central African Republic, Iraq, Libya, Mali, Somalia, South Sudan, Syria and Yemen according to the latest Travel Risk Map, an interactive tool produced by security specialists at International SOS.

What is the safest town in America?

With just over 200,000 residents, Frisco is the safest city in America according to our metrics. Located approximately 30 miles north of Dallas, Frisco has the fifth-lowest violent crime rate across our study, with 86 violent crimes reported per 100,000 residents.

Where is the safest place on earth?

Iceland tops the Global Peace Index, which ranks countries according to safety and security, ongoing conflict and militarisation.
